Output 6d616b6a59caca2c0f5f886e0414bd21aa0f4e6e9c8efa32d3a3d7eea363c6e4:0

value
2853449
script pubkey
OP_0 OP_PUSHBYTES_20 639bc27991568784f754cf53f39e78bce9141f1b
address
bc1qvwduy7v326rcfa65eafl88nchn53g8cmlp2ca2
transaction
6d616b6a59caca2c0f5f886e0414bd21aa0f4e6e9c8efa32d3a3d7eea363c6e4
confirmations
105275
spent
true